What is a Paper Ream?
A paper ream typically consists of 500 sheets of paper. This standardized quantity has actually remained in use considering that the 15th century and helps streamline the buying procedure, whether for personal or service usage. The ream serves as a consistent system of procedure for buying paper, which comes in different sizes, weights, and surfaces.

The idea of the ream goes back to the time of handcrafted A4 Paper Carton, when it prevailed to bundle sheets for ease of transportation and sale. Initially, reams could include different quantities of sheets, including 480 or even 600 sheets, depending on the area. Nevertheless, the 500-sheet standard became widely accepted due to its usefulness and the growing demand for consistency in the printing and publishing industries.
Kinds Of Paper Reams
Not all paper reams are created equivalent. Here are some typical kinds of paper reams based on their homes:
Copy Paper Reams: Standardized for daily printing and copying. Usually 20 lb or 24 pound in weight, it is developed for high-capacity printers.
Cardstock Reams: Thicker and heavier than basic copy paper, cardstock is typically used for business cards, invites, and other resilient print products.
Photo Paper Reams: Designed for printing top quality images, photo paper comes in numerous finishes such as glossy, matte, or satin.
Specialized Paper Reams: This category consists of documents developed for particular purposes, such as resume paper, legal paper, or colored paper.

How much does a ream of paper weigh?
A basic ream of 500 sheets of 20 lb paper weighs around 5 pounds. Much heavier kinds of paper will increase this weight appropriately.
2. How lots of reams are in a case of paper?
Typically, a case of paper will contain 10 reams, amounting to an overall of 5,000 sheets.
3. Can I buy partial reams of paper?
Yes, numerous workplace supply shops and online retailers offer single reams and even smaller sized amounts. This is especially useful for those who do not need a complete case.
4. How should I keep paper reams?
It's finest to store paper in a cool, dry location to prevent moisture absorption. Keeping it flat and far from direct sunlight will also help preserve its quality.
5. What is the distinction between bond paper and copy paper?
Bond paper is normally thicker and more resilient than basic copy paper. It's typically utilized for legal files or official correspondence while copy paper is created for daily printing.
